    tcl/board: add support for Kasli
    
    Kasli is an open hardware FPGA board. It is part of the Sinara family of
    devices designed to control quantum physics experiments (see Sayma_AMC
    for other boards already suppported by openocd).
    
    Kasli was developed as part of the opticlock project. It features a
    Xilinx Artix 7 100T FPGA, DDR3 RAM, a clock reconstruction and
    distribution network, four 6 Gb/s transceiver links (three SFP and
    one SATA) as well as interfaces to up to 12 Eurocard Extension Modules
    (EEMs).

diff --git a/tcl/board/kasli.cfg b/tcl/board/kasli.cfg
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..caa294f
--- /dev/null
+++ b/tcl/board/kasli.cfg
@@ -0,0 +1,13 @@
+interface ftdi
+ftdi_device_desc "Quad RS232-HS"
+ftdi_vid_pid 0x0403 0x6011
+ftdi_channel 0
+ftdi_layout_init 0x0008 0x000b
+# ftdi_location 1:8
+
+reset_config none
+transport select jtag
+adapter_khz 25000
+
+source [find cpld/xilinx-xc7.cfg]
+source [find cpld/jtagspi.cfg]
